Letter: Unlike Eisenhower, Trump tolerates ethical misconduct

In 1958, President Dwight D. Eisenhower immediately fired Chief of Staff Sherman Adams when it was revealed Adams had accepted gifts of an expensive vicuna coat and an oriental rug.Presidential leadership was reflected in this quick response to ethical misconduct inside the White House.In contrast, 10 days elapsed between Politico breaking the story and HHS Secretary Tom Price resigning as a result of the inappropriate use of expensive charter flights.
